Famous media personality, Toke Makinwa has shared a few things about love that she wishes she learnt earlier in advice to single people amid Valentine celebration.

The Lagos socialite who a few years back, divorced her husband on grounds of infidelity and many more, broke down into ten well detailed points that resonated with her thought process.

The 39-year-old wrote:

“On love day, here are 10 things alongside 10 slides I wish I learned earlier.. 10/10

“1. Out of everything you gotta beg for in this life, never let love be one of them.

“2. If you have to constantly repeat yourself, it’s either they are committed to not hearing you or they don’t care enough. Stop telling people what they already know, that long paragraph won’t change the obvious, let them go.

“3. While in life negotiations are inevitable, keep them centered around (money, where you live, job positions, vacations etc), never let your self worth be one of them.

“4. You are your one true love, never forget that 🩶

“5. Nothing will bring you more peace than your mental health, prioritize this and never ever compromise that for nobody.

“6. It is better to adjust your life to their absence than to lower your boundaries to accommodate the disrespect.

“7. Love is a beautiful thing, it won’t always be easy but as long as you are BOTH committed to working it out, it is usually and in most cases worth it.

“8. Never ever settle. Who you pick to do life with is the second most important decision you’ll ever make in your life, It can make or break you.

“9. Being single is not a death sentence, enjoy your time alone, discover YOU, love You how you want to be Loved.

“10. The greatest love story is the one you have with your creator, he is madly in love with you, his love never changes and it will never fail.

“A bonus one, red flags won’t turn green, it’s not a traffic light baby, never let anyone show you twice that they don’t want you.

Recall that Makinwa got married to fitness expert, Maje Ayida in 2014, but the marriage was dissolved in 2017 after discovering that he was cheating on her with another woman and even impregnated her. The illicit affair produced a baby boy.
